New Guidance on Infrastructure Assets: What It Means for Your Business

In a bid to enhance financial reporting standards, the Governmental Accounting Standards Board (GASB) has proposed a new exposure draft focused on infrastructure assets. This initiative, announced in early April 2026, aims to enhance how these assets are defined, recognized, and measured, ultimately improving the consistency of financial information provided to users of financial statements.

Understanding Infrastructure Assets

Infrastructure assets include critical foundations such as roads, bridges, and utilities—components essential for societal functionality. Often, these assets have long lifespans and significant cost implications for local governments and businesses alike. Therefore, clearly defining how these assets are reported on financial statements is crucial, not just for compliance but for effective management of resources.

Key Changes Proposed by GASB

The proposed guidance emphasizes that if any component of an infrastructure asset has a substantial cost relative to its total and possesses a significantly different useful life, it should be recorded separately. This nuanced approach allows for more accurate depreciation calculations that reflect the unique life cycles of different asset components.

Additionally, GASB is calling for governments to conduct regular reviews of their depreciation methods and estimates of useful lives and salvage values. This could lead to better financial planning and resource allocation based on the real-world value of these assets over time.
